Noah Bentley 1862–1944 – Genealogical Records

Birth Date: Oct 1862

Birth Location: Letcher, Letcher, Kentucky, United States

Death Date: 18 Jun 1944

Death Location: Lawrence, Kentucky, United States

Father: Samuel Bentley

Mother: Mahala Hall

Spouse(s): Nannie Hall

Children(s): Ellis Bentley, Rosie Bentley

The story of Noah Bentley began in 1862 in Letcher, Letcher, Kentucky, United States. In 1920, Noah Bentley resided in Dry Fork, Lawrence, Kentucky, USA. In 1930, Noah Bentley resided in District 6, Lawrence, Kentucky, USA. Noah Bentley married Nannie Hall, and had children including Ellis Bentley, Rosie Bentley. Noah Bentley passed away in 1944 in Lawrence, Kentucky, United States.
